Revert sum literal integer change (python#13961)
This is allegedly causing large performance problems, see 13821
typeshed/8231 had zero hits on mypy_primer, so it's not the worst thing
to undo. Patching this in typeshed also feels weird, since there's a
more general soundness issue. If a typevar has a bound or constraint, we
might not want to solve it to a Literal.
If we can confirm the performance regression or fix the unsoundness
within mypy, I might pursue upstreaming this in typeshed.
